As a plugin author, confirm your integration handles the new structured payload: status, environment, and rollout percentage are now separate fields rather than a single message string. Bots parsing the old free-text format will silently show stale statuses, so update matchers and test against the sandbox channel on Corvane staging. Announcements for canceled rollouts now fire a distinct event — subscribe to it explicitly. Record the build you validated against using the token that appears below.

session token of taguf-fafop = htk14_d9cbf74e1cdbce

Heads up: if the Lintrock baseline file in the Quarrow repo drifts from main, CI fails with a "stale baseline" error even when the code is fine. Quick fix is to regenerate the baseline on a clean checkout and re-push. If a customer build is blocked, confirm the failing run matches the token below before escalating.

build token for yadug-yagag: htk21_c863c33eb8b82c0c9c152

# Warranty Cost Overrun — Q3 Review (Managers Only)

Heads up, folks: warranty spend on the Torvik HX line came in 31% over plan. Most of it traces to the hinge assembly fault we flagged back in June — repairs are running pricier than the swap-out we modelled. Falcrest depot is buried in returns, and Dagny's team is triaging the backlog.

We're capping goodwill replacements from next month and renegotiating the supplier clause. Keep this off the branch channels for now.

Context for the decision sits in the note below.

internal memo for tajeg-yaweg: The southern region missed its Rusax quota by 9.2 percent last quarter. Oliionix Holdings plans to lower the Briys list price by 3.9 percent in January. The board signed off on a budget of $86.6 million for Project Zormir. The renewal with Caswynax Partners closes at $477.8 million a year, 33.9 percent above the last contract.

Step 6: Tune the matcher's garbage collection. New folks: the Orvane matching service pauses noticeably under the default collector once heaps pass 8 GB, which blows our 50 ms matching budget. Switch to the low-pause collector flag in `matcher.conf` and cap the heap at 6 GB. After restarting, watch pause times in the Graphlet dashboard for ten minutes. Once pauses stay under 10 ms, point the service at the staging database using the connection string below.

database URL for bahop-yagep: mssql://sildor_svc:35ha7jz@db-fb6d.nelvrodyn.example:5432/casath